Schema Editor now saves changes on empty tables

You can now add and save columns to a brand-new, empty table using the Schema Editor — changes that were silently ignored before will now apply correctly.

  • Add columns to empty tables without your changes disappearing
  • Schema Editor saves reliably the first time, every time

App Import now warns you before spending credits

Before you confirm an import, you'll now see a clear notice that App Import is in beta and that credits are used even if the result isn't a perfect copy — so you can make an informed decision before committing.

  • A plain-language warning appears right above the final Import button
  • You'll know upfront that imported apps are a best-effort rebuild, not an exact duplicate
  • No surprises — you see the credit cost and the caveat at the same moment

Sign up with a 6-digit code — no password needed

New visitors signing up through a partner-branded app now get the same fast, passwordless experience as returning users — just enter your email, confirm a 6-digit code, and you're in. No password to create or forget.

  • Sign up and sign in both use the same simple email-code flow
  • Social login is front-and-center for one-click access
  • Password login is still available as a secondary option for those who prefer it

Sign up faster with Google & Apple front and center

The sign-in and sign-up screens now feature Google and Apple as the primary options, making it faster for your users to get into your app. The option your user last chose is shown first with a 'Last used' badge so returning visitors can jump straight in.

  • Google and Apple sign-in are now the highlighted, recommended path for new and returning users
  • Returning users see their last-used sign-in method at the top with a 'Last used' label
  • Works across your standalone app and any co-branded login flows you've set up
